Workup for First Elevated A1c of 6.5%

An A1c of 6.5% meets the diagnostic threshold for type 2 diabetes mellitus and requires confirmation with repeat testing, followed by initiation of metformin plus intensive lifestyle modifications in most patients. 1

Confirm the Diagnosis

  • Repeat the A1c test to confirm the diagnosis and rule out laboratory error, unless the patient has classic symptoms of hyperglycemia (polyuria, polydipsia, weight loss) or hyperglycemic crisis 1
  • A single A1c ≥6.5% is diagnostic for diabetes, but confirmation reduces the risk of misdiagnosis due to laboratory variability 2, 1
  • Check for conditions that interfere with A1c accuracy: hemoglobinopathies, hemolytic anemia, recent blood loss, or chronic kidney disease—in these cases, use fasting plasma glucose or oral glucose tolerance test instead 2, 1

Initial Laboratory Workup

Beyond confirming the A1c, obtain:

  • Fasting lipid panel to assess cardiovascular risk 2
  • Basic metabolic panel including creatinine and eGFR to evaluate kidney function and metformin eligibility 2
  • Liver function tests if considering certain medications 2
  • Urinalysis for albuminuria to screen for diabetic kidney disease 2
  • Vitamin B12 level if planning metformin therapy, as long-term use causes biochemical B12 deficiency 2

Assess for Complications and Comorbidities

  • Screen for cardiovascular disease: obtain history of chest pain, prior MI, stroke, or peripheral arterial disease, as this influences medication selection 2
  • Evaluate for heart failure symptoms: dyspnea, edema, orthopnea—presence favors SGLT2 inhibitors 2
  • Check blood pressure and assess for hypertension, which often coexists and requires management 2
  • Perform dilated eye examination for diabetic retinopathy 2
  • Assess feet for neuropathy, ulcers, and vascular insufficiency 2

Initiate Treatment Immediately

Start metformin 500 mg daily at the time of diagnosis unless contraindicated (eGFR <30 mL/min/1.73m², severe liver disease, or alcohol abuse) 2, 3

  • Metformin is the preferred first-line agent: it reduces A1c by approximately 1.4%, is weight-neutral, does not cause hypoglycemia, is inexpensive, and may reduce cardiovascular events 2, 3
  • Titrate metformin gradually (increase by 500 mg weekly) up to 2000-2550 mg daily in divided doses to minimize gastrointestinal side effects 3
  • Consider extended-release formulation if gastrointestinal intolerance occurs 2

Prescribe Intensive Lifestyle Modifications

  • Weight loss goal: 5-7% of body weight for overweight/obese patients 1
  • Dietary changes: reduce refined carbohydrates, increase fiber, emphasize vegetables, fruits, whole grains, lean protein, and healthy fats 2, 1
  • Exercise prescription: minimum 150 minutes per week of moderate-intensity aerobic activity spread over at least 3 days, plus resistance training twice weekly 2, 1
  • Smoking cessation if applicable, as this may take priority over glycemic control for preventing macrovascular complications 2

Set Glycemic Target

Target A1c <7.0% for most newly diagnosed patients 2

  • This target is appropriate for patients with newly diagnosed diabetes, long life expectancy (>15 years), and no significant comorbidities 2
  • A more stringent target of <6.5% may be considered if achievable with lifestyle modifications alone or with metformin monotherapy without hypoglycemia risk 2
  • The UKPDS demonstrated that early intensive control in newly diagnosed patients yields long-term microvascular benefits (the "legacy effect") even if control is later relaxed 2

Consider Dual Therapy if Needed

If A1c is ≥8.0% (1.5% above target), consider initiating dual therapy immediately rather than waiting for metformin monotherapy to fail 2

  • For patients with established atherosclerotic cardiovascular disease, add either an SGLT2 inhibitor or GLP-1 receptor agonist with proven cardiovascular benefit 2
  • For patients at high risk of heart failure or with existing heart failure, prefer SGLT2 inhibitors 2
  • For patients with chronic kidney disease, SGLT2 inhibitors provide renal protection 2

Schedule Follow-up

  • Recheck A1c in 3 months to assess response to therapy 2, 1
  • Monitor vitamin B12 annually in patients on metformin 2
  • Reassess cardiovascular risk factors (blood pressure, lipids) at each visit, as these may take priority over glycemic control 2

Common Pitfalls to Avoid

  • Don't delay treatment: start metformin and lifestyle modifications at diagnosis, not after a trial of lifestyle changes alone, unless A1c is very close to target (<7.5%) and the patient is highly motivated 2
  • Don't ignore cardiovascular risk: smoking cessation, blood pressure control, and lipid management often prevent more morbidity and mortality than glycemic control alone 2
  • Don't overlook metformin contraindications: check renal function before prescribing, as metformin is contraindicated with eGFR <30 and requires dose reduction with eGFR 30-45 2, 3
  • Don't use A1c alone in patients with hemoglobinopathies: sickle cell disease, thalassemia, and other conditions affecting red blood cell turnover make A1c unreliable 2, 1
  • Don't set overly aggressive targets in older or high-risk patients: those with limited life expectancy, advanced age (≥80 years), or high cardiovascular risk may be harmed by intensive control (as shown in ACCORD) 2
